E-Commerce Web Design at XYZ Store with Recommendation System Features

This research aims to design and implement a web-based e-commerce system for XYZ Store by providing a fresh vegetable product recommendation feature, using the Apriori algorithm and the Rapid Application Development (RAD) approach. The design process begins with collecting data through interviews to find out the needs of the system. Transaction data for one month was analyzed using the Apriori algorithm to identify patterns of association between products that are often purchased together. The results of this analysis were used as the basis for creating recommendation features. The RAD approach was used because it allows the system to be developed quickly and gradually by involving users in each phase of development. This research analyzes the usability level of the platform using the System Usability Scale (SUS) method. Testing was conducted on 15 participants who had tried the platform prototype in the designed usage scenario. The measurement results indicate that the average SUS score is 78.2, placing it in the “Good” category. The recommendation system feature received a positive response, with the majority of users finding it helpful in finding relevant products. These findings suggest that integrating the recommendation system not only enriches the platform's features but also contributes to improving the overall user experience.
